Oklahoma Baptist University vs. CSU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Oklahoma Baptist University or CSU?

  • Charleston Southern University is 0.5% more expensive to attend than Oklahoma Baptist University for in-state tuition ($29,490.00 vs. $29,330.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 0.5% higher at CSU than Oklahoma Baptist University ($29,490.00 vs. $29,330.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Charleston Southern University than Oklahoma Baptist University ($17,536 vs. $24,672)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Oklahoma Baptist University are 36.4% lower than costs at Charleston Southern University ($8,248 vs. $11,250)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Oklahoma Baptist University than Charleston Southern University (100% vs. 99%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Charleston Southern University students is 26.1% larger than aid received Oklahoma Baptist University ($26,417 vs. $20,947)

Oklahoma Baptist University vs. CSU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Oklahoma Baptist University or CSU?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between CSU and Oklahoma Baptist University.

  • The graduation rate at Oklahoma Baptist University is higher than Charleston Southern University (51% vs. 38%)
  • Graduates from Oklahoma Baptist University earn on average $2,000 more per year than CSU graduates after ten years. ($41,800 vs. $39,800)
  • Oklahoma Baptist University students graduate with a $1,125 lower median federal student loan debt than CSU graduates. ($25,875 vs. $27,000)
  • Oklahoma Baptist University graduates are paying $12 less per month on federal student loans than CSU graduates. ($267 vs. $279)
  • More Oklahoma Baptist University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former CSU students, three years after graduation. (65% vs. 50%)
